Excerpt from Indians of the Southwest Since that visit, in 1899, I have paid other visits to the South west, but the fulfilment of the promise made at that time has been delayed from season to season. In August, 1901, on the occasion of the weird snake ceremonies, it was my good fortune again to visit the Hopi, this time in company with Mr. Higgins' successor, and with him the subject was renewed and the prom ise reiterated, with this paper on The Indians of the Southwest as the result. If we may better understand civilized man of to-day by a knowledge of man in more primitive conditions, then surely the Southwest forms a field, not only to scientific students but to all who have abroad interest in mankind, second to that presented by no other region in the world.
